5G Technology: Catalyst for Malaysia’s Digital Economy Growth

  • 5G technology to boost entrepreneurship and SME expansion in Malaysia.
  • Expected GDP growth through new services, industries, and increased productivity.
  • MoU between MCMC and Mida to facilitate 5G adoption and business innovation.

The deployment of 5G technology is pivotal for Malaysia’s digital economy, fostering entrepreneurship and expanding SMEs. Communications Minister Fahmi Fadzil highlighted that 5G is expected to contribute significantly to the national GDP by creating new services and industries, developing innovative business models, and enhancing productivity and efficiency across various sectors.

In a ceremony marking the exchange of a memorandum of understanding (MoU) between the Malaysian Communications and Multimedia Commission (MCMC) and the Malaysian Investment Development Authority (Mida), Fahmi underscored the importance of inclusive growth through digitalization.

5G Adoption to Revolutionize Malaysian SMEs and Drive Economic Growth

The introduction of 5G technology in Malaysia is set to revolutionize the digital economy, with significant benefits for entrepreneurship and SME growth. Communications Minister Fahmi Fadzil emphasized that 5G will play a crucial role in boosting the national GDP by fostering the creation of new services and industries, as well as improving productivity and efficiency across various sectors.

The memorandum of understanding (MoU) signed between the Malaysian Communications and Multimedia Commission (MCMC) and the Malaysian Investment Development Authority (Mida) marks a strategic initiative to accelerate 5G adoption. Through this partnership, MCMC will provide technical support and training to facilitate the integration of 5G technology, while Mida will focus on identifying companies that can leverage 5G to enhance their business operations.

This collaboration is designed to ensure that the benefits of 5G technology reach all segments of society, promoting inclusive growth and digitalization. By enabling vertical sectors and SMEs to harness the power of 5G, the government aims to drive innovation, transform industries, and shape a more connected Malaysia.

Minister Fahmi expressed optimism that the MoU would pave the way for a new era of competitiveness and productivity for Malaysian SMEs. He believes that faster and more efficient adoption of 5G technology will unlock its full potential, leading to substantial economic and industrial transformation.
